The paper experimentally substantiates effectiveness of method of milling particulate ferromagnetic materials in magneto fluidized bed.
Introduction Mechanical milling is widely spread in powder production from brittle materials in powder metallurgy.
Milling intensity can be increased by forming fluidized bed [1] from mill material by applying alternating gradient and constant magnetic fields on processed material [2, 3].

Keywords: pile-net composite foundation, deep soft soil, settlement, numerical simulation
Abstract: Based on the foundation treatment for deep soft soil in Chaoshan station district, this paper studied the engineering characteristics of soft soil in Chaoshan and the settlement regularity of pile-net composite foundation, etc. by numerical simulation.
Fig. 4 Numerical model of pile-net composite foundation Soil body and cushion are simulated by zone brick with 8 grid-points (including 9275 zones and 13828 grid-points) while pile body and geotechnical grille by pile element and geotechnical grille element embedded in FLAC3D (including 10664 structural-elements and 5836 nodes); soil body and cushion are treated as the materials in Mohr ideal elastic-plastic model; boundary condition: completely fixed at bottom and horizontal fixed at side.
